        Originally Posted by TheMaleRN View Post

        I really would love to use Clickbank but then again I'm not sure if they can directly wire the money to my bank account.
        They can, if you live in a country from which they accept people at all. They offer either direct debit or bank-wire transfer to every country from which they accept people. If they're unable to do that, they exclude the country from their list.

        On their website there's a list of countries to which they offer direct deposit payments, and another list of countries from which they don't accept people. If your country isn't on either of those lists, then that means they'll accept you and they can transfer funds to you by wire transfer.
